Australian Sapphires

The most versatile of all gemstones,Sapphires are available in a sphere of colours including blue, green, yellow, and teal and are only second to diamonds in terms of hardness - because of this they pair perfectly with diamond accompaniments. Worn by royalty for centuries, a Sapphire is the perfect message to send to a loved one as a gift. What are the different colours of Australian Sapphires?

Here at Sapphire Dreams we stock a variety of Sapphire Stones in a stunning array of colours. The colour spectrum for Sapphires is a gradiant, ranging from deep, rich Blues, to bright Yellows and everything in between. We sell Blue Sapphires, Teal Sapphires, Green Sapphires, Yellow Sapphires and most uniquely, Parti Sapphires.
